Output 1c32cd4e53cc218b80b3a2d3bf2969e491e6f3f1e709e0f3e0916af97fbfd092:21

value
10423
script pubkey
OP_HASH160 OP_PUSHBYTES_20 9cda12b40d74641eec03808d9f1b85fe31a27c3c OP_EQUAL
address
3FzNaT7rwfjdHFe79cw4LbXjFgjHjPCPUj
transaction
1c32cd4e53cc218b80b3a2d3bf2969e491e6f3f1e709e0f3e0916af97fbfd092
confirmations
228230
spent
true